An Obuasi Circuit has remanded into police custody, a police officer with the Operation Vanguard team for robbery.
Inspector Godwin Mensah, 42, made his maiden court appearance in court and pleaded not guilty.
He is stationed at Agona Swedru in the Central Region but currently attached to the Operation Vanguard.
The suspect was arrested on May 28, 2020, after he and two other accomplices - a lance corporal and taxi driver - who are at large succeeded in robbing Thomas Lee, a gold dealer in his house at Memerewa No. 1 near Obuasi.
Dressed in police uniform, the accused and his accomplices wielding AK-47 assault rifles succeeded in robbing the victim of ¢10,000 and arrested him for trading in gold without a license.
 The accused then escorted the victim into a waiting Daewoo Matrix taxi with registration AC – 9310 - 18 and sped off.
Inspector Mensah was arrested by the Obuasi Mile 9 police patrol team following a distress call by the wife of the victim.
Lawyers for the accused appealed for bail for the accused, arguing he will corporate with police investigations.
But prosecution, led by ASP Kwabena Oduro Kwarteng objected to the bail application.
He told the court police have launched a manhunt for the two others, the lance corporal and a taxi driver who are on the run.
The presiding judge Joyce Boahen in remanding the accused said the case is of national interest.
